Understanding Tax Credits and Their Appeal

What Are Tax Credits?

Tax credits represent dollar-for-dollar reductions in tax liability, typically offered by governments to promote socially beneficial projects—such as renewable energy, affordable housing, or historic preservation. These credits can be transferred or sold to investors via financial intermediaries.

Why Elite Investors Are Drawn to Them

Investors with sizable portfolios seek tax credits for multiple reasons:

  • High immediate tax savings and compelling financial returns
  • Diversification beyond traditional equities or fixed income
  • Alignment with ESG (Environmental, Social, Governance) initiatives

Spotlight on Key Tax Credit Types

Low-Income Housing Tax Credit (LIHTC)

LIHTC remains one of the most attractive tax credit types, incentivizing affordable housing construction and rehabilitation. A Tax Credit Broker navigates developer partnerships and investor syndications, creating efficient deals that optimize both social impact and financial return.

Solar Investment Tax Credit (ITC)

The ITC provides substantial credits for solar energy installations. Elite investors partner with developers building large-scale solar farms, and the Tax Credit Broker ensures compliance with project eligibility, capitalization limits, and tax credit claiming timelines.

New Markets Tax Credit (NMTC)

Allocated to economically distressed areas, NMTC projects serve communities while offering tax incentives. A Tax Credit Broker helps align investor impact goals with program objectives and structures—often involving Community Development Entities (CDEs).

Are there minimum investment amounts?

Yes, minimums vary by credit type and deal size. Large LIHTC or solar tax credit transactions may require multi-million-dollar commitments. The broker helps identify opportunities that match your scale.

How soon can tax benefits be realized?

Tax credit realization depends on project timelines. Some credits, like LIHTC, may be claimed over multiple years post-construction; others, like ITC, may be claimed in the first year. Your Tax Credit Broker can advise based on your situation.
